Recently, I went on a one year backpacking trip and just arrived home. The main goal of the trip was to visit Central Asia and it somewhat turned into a journey along the silk roads. I started my trip March 2019 in South East Asia before going to the Eastern end of the ancient silk road- China, from there I went by land/sea to Central Asia, and the Caucasus region.

Initially I wanted to go from there to Turkey and Eastern Europe, but plans unexpectedly changed and I ended up in Sweden for Christmas before dropping by Japan on my way home. Even if not part of my original plan, all the unexpected things are definitely one of the best parts of my travel!

I didn’t know how long my journey will take me, nor was I sure if the money would last me a year. In the end, everything worked out perfectly. I planned to blog during my trip but found it took away from the travel experience since I would have had to regularly invest my time into it.
